  • @KariAnn323 Bisquick makes a gf pancake mix, which is pretty good/easy. You could also do hot cereal. Not everyone who's gluten free can tolerate gluten free oats, but buckwheat cereal is always safe (becasue it's not actually wheat at all). Also, if you can find Pamela's Artisan Flour Blend (I get it at Earth Fare or Whole Foods), I've found that you can use pretty much as a cup for cup replacement for regular flour-- just don't use it for bread.
